MAH MCA CAP counselling 2024 registration deadline extended again; physical scrutiny by August 1
Vikas Kumar Pandit | July 27, 2024 | 06:52 PM IST | 1 min read
MAH MCA CAP Counselling 2024: Documents verification and confirmation of the application form will take place on August 1.
NEW DELHI: Maharashtra State Common Entrance Test Cell has extended the Computer Applications (MCA) Centralised Admission Process (CAP) counselling registration deadline again. Eligible candidates will now be able to register for the MAH MCA CET counselling 2024 by July 31 till 5 pm.
The CET cell has hosted the Maharashtra MCA CAP 2024 registration on the official website, mca2024.mahacet.org.in. Earlier the MAH MCA CET 2024 counselling registration deadline was July 6 which was later extended to July 27.
Candidates who have chosen the physical scrutiny mode should visit the physical scrutiny centre they selected online. They must bring the required documents at the allotted time slot for online filling, scanning, uploading of documents, and verification and confirmation of the application form by August 1.
According to the schedule, MAH MCA CET 2024 documents verification and confirmation of the application form for admission online mode will take place on August 1. Candidates can submit grievances, if any, from July 31 to August 2 2024.
Applications registered after July 31, 2024, and those confirmed by the e-scrutiny centre or physical scrutiny centre after August 1, 2024, will be considered only for non-CAP seats.
MAH MCA CAP Counselling 2024: Documents required
Candidates will have to submit scanned copies of the following documents during the verification process.
-
SSC Class 10 mark sheet.
-
HSC, Diploma, BSc mark sheet.
-
Qualifying examination mark sheet.
-
Score card or mark sheet of CET examinations such as JEE, NEET, NATA, CUET, GATE, GPAT, NEEMS, etc.
-
School leaving certificate, if needed to substantiate the claim.
-
Certificate of Indian nationality of the candidate.
-
For second-year engineering and technology, pharmacy, and HMCT: Equivalence certificate from the Maharashtra State Board of Technical Education, Mumbai for students who have passed a diploma from another board.
